From 640586f8af356096e084d69a9909d217852bde48 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Oleg Nesterov Date: Thu, 19 Nov 2020 17:02:21 +0100 Subject: powerpc/ptrace: Simplify gpr_get()/tm_cgpr_get() gpr_get() does membuf_write() twice to override pt_regs->msr in between. We can call membuf_write() once and change ->msr in the kernel buffer, this simplifies the code and the next fix. The patch adds a new simple helper, membuf_at(offs), it returns the new membuf which can be safely used after membuf_write().
